Property Manager Jobs in West Virginia
A Property Manager is a pivotal figure in the real estate industry, serving as the intermediary between property owners and tenants. They are responsible for managing both the daily operations of residential, commercial, or industrial properties and longer-term strategies like property maintenance, rent collection, budgeting, and the negotiation of rental agreements. Property Managers also oversee tenant complaints, property inspections, and vendor coordination. For a larger property portfolio, they might supervise onsite staff like maintenance or security personnel.
Regarding qualifications, a Property Manager should ideally have a degree in real estate, business administration, or a related field. Additional certifications, such as the Certified Property Manager (CPM) or Residential Management Professional (RMP), can greatly boost their credibility. Key skills include excellent communication, problem-solving abilities, and proficiency in property management software. Prior to becoming a Property Manager, one may have roles such as Leasing Consultant, Property Management Assistant, or Real Estate Agent, which provide foundational knowledge of the real estate industry and property management practices.
